eth 挖矿 原理
发布时间:2023-08-26 09:55:49
以太坊(Ethereum)是一种基于区块链技术的开源平台,它不仅支持加密货币以太币(Ether)的交易,还可以运行智能合约。挖矿是以太坊网络中的一项重要活动,它的原理、流程和应用如下:
挖矿的原理是通过解决复杂的数学问题来验证和记录交易,并将其添加到区块链中。这个过程需要大量的计算能力和电力,因此挖矿者需要使用专门的硬件设备(如矿机)来完成这个任务。
挖矿的流程大致如下:首先,挖矿者将待处理的交易打包成一个区块,并计算出一个特定的哈希值。然后,他们需要找到一个符合一定条件的随机数,使得将该随机数与区块的哈希值进行计算后得到的结果满足一定的要求。这个过程被称为工作量证明(Proof of Work),通过这种方式,挖矿者可以证明自己已经完成了一定的计算工作。一旦找到符合要求的随机数,挖矿者就可以将该区块添加到区块链中,并获得一定数量的以太币作为奖励。
挖矿在以太坊中有多种应用。首先,挖矿是以太币的发行方式之一,通过挖矿可以获得新发行的以太币。其次,挖矿也是验证和记录交易的过程,确保交易的安全和可靠性。此外,挖矿还可以支持以太坊网络上的智能合约的执行,智能合约是一种自动执行的合约,可以实现各种功能,如数字货币交易、投票、众筹等。
总之,以太坊挖矿的原理是通过解决复杂的数学问题来验证和记录交易,并将其添加到区块链中。挖矿的流程包括打包交易、计算哈希值、寻找符合要求的随机数等步骤。挖矿的应用包括以太币的发行、交易验证和智能合约的执行。